Customer Success Operations Associate employees have rated Figure with 2.8 out of 5 stars, based on 26 company reviews on Glassdoor. This indicates that most Customer Success Operations Associate professionals have an average working experience there. Figure is rated 22% below average by Customer Success Operations Associate professionals compared to other employers within the Financial Services industry (3.6 stars).

Pros

Sadly, can’t even think of one good thing that comes with this company.

Cons

Where do you even begin? Everything within this company moves with the wind. Every other day rules and regulations change, and applied to whom they deem fit. First red flag was, “LLC.”, being on the offer letter. Employed here shy of 10 months and had 5 different schedules. Two during training and 3 in production within the last 4-6 months. The hiring process is slim to none. Very unprofessional. Don’t have a hiring team/department. Whomever they can grab for an interview, guess what? That’s your interviewer. The left hand never knows what the right hand is doing. Pros

Opportunities to work hybrid and positive coworkers.

Cons

Work on weekends. Forced to work shifts that make work life balance hard to obtain. Managers don’t provide coaching as needed.
